    Weekly Safety Report: Wrong-Way Crash, Bridge Jump, and Police Activities in Owego, New York

    2023-12-23

    This week in Owego, New York, there were three notable incidents. First, a wrong-way crash occurred on State Highway 17, resulting in two individuals being hospitalized. Second, a male jumped off the Court Street Bridge, and his body was later recovered. Lastly, the Owego Police Department reported various activities, including calls for service, traffic tickets issued, and arrests made.

    A woman from Owego was charged with DWI after driving west in the eastbound lane on State Highway 17. She collided head-on with another driver from Binghamton. Both individuals had to be extricated from their vehicles and were taken to nearby hospitals for treatment.

    A male jumped off the Court Street Bridge, prompting a search operation. His body was found on the north side of the river, approximately eight miles away from the bridge. The incident began when the Village of Owego Police Department received a call about a man standing on the bridge railing.

    During the week of December 4 to December 10, the Owego Police Department responded to 80 calls for service, issued 13 traffic tickets, and handled three motor vehicle accidents. They also made an arrest involving charges of Endangering the Welfare of a Child and Harassment in the Second Degree following an investigation of a disturbance on Lake Street.
